Federal Government: State, 1965
Scope and Contents
A collection of letters, telegrams, a booklet, news clippings & office notes. Examples are: letters (Feb.-Mar. 1965) from constituent Mrs. G.C. Pomraning, Wilson & Douglas MacArthur II (Asst. Secretary for Congressional Relations, State Dept.) re/ requests for information on Eldercare and Medicare bills and "How much aid, in all forms, is the U.S. sending to Indonesia and Egypt?"; letters & address information (Mar. 1965) from Dept. of State and Wilson re/ foreign policy conference for editors and broadcasters in April; a number of small packets of corresp (Mar.-May 1965) from constituents and Wilson and State Dept. responses regarding "the Otepka case" – a State Department employee's appeal of his dismissal notice; a copy of Dept. of State, Aggression From the North The Record of North Viet-Nam's Campaign To Conquer South Viet-Nam (64 pages of text, photos & charts); letters (Mar. 1965) from constituent George D. Millay, Edgar M. Gillenwaters (Wilson's Admin. Asst.) & John F. Killea (Consul General) re/ international soccer tournament in Tijuana for "Kennedy Cup" and potential for honoring soccer teams with a visit to Sea World which Mr. Millay rejected; letters & news clipping (Mar.-Ap.1965) re/ constituent alarm over the case of State Dept. employee John R. Norpel as similar to Otepka case; other issues and topics in this folder are: responses to queries regarding "private properties belonging to U.S. citizens which have been seized by foreign governments over the past four years;" "availability of A.I.D. funds for building tourist facilities on Western Samoa;" response to inquiry into the possibility of California obtaining an Egyptian temple; responses to constituent inquiry regarding trade complaints from American businessmen against the Waseda Sangyo Co.: constituent concerns about U.S. policy regarding the Sino-Soviet split; and an inquiry and information regarding a SDSC political scientist's summer visit to the Panama Canal Zone.
